Which broker is safer, Axiory or HYCM?
In order to decide how safe our top-rated brokers are, our experts look at a number of factors. This includes what licenses the broker holds and how reputable those licenses are. We also consider the history of the broker, as a long-standing broker is often more reliable and trustworthy than a newer one.
Axiory is regulated by IFSC and offers client protection. HYCM is regulated by FCA, CySec, CIMA and offers client protection.
Considering these two factors, and the general reputation and history of both brokers, we believe that HYCM is the safer broker.
How many trading instruments are available at Axiory and HYCM?
Axiory provides traders with 80+ instruments. This includes 62 currency pairs, 0 cryptocurrencies, and 0 stocks and shares. With Axiory, you can also trade CFDs.
In comparison, HYCM boasts 300+ tradable instruments. HYCM offers 69 currency pairs, 14 cryptocurrencies, and 70 stocks and shares. HYCM also allows CFD trading.
As HYCM has 300+ and Axiory has 80+, a difference of 220, this shows that HYCM offers more opportunities to diversify your trading portfolio.
